Output 64bd2b0bc527fff78a8e5ecbe20c8f24570245fb0df7ce58ef8a6aa5e1d25448:2

value
9850610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e35bd76e22955042d79a0ed04708b89e48ccf16 OP_EQUAL
address
38pZ1S7aPPM68Zx4MyWPhH1K5hAW2JDNfh
transaction
64bd2b0bc527fff78a8e5ecbe20c8f24570245fb0df7ce58ef8a6aa5e1d25448
confirmations
320603
spent
true